I work with all types of mediums from pencils...paints...glass. Currently my work is mainly with glass. I've been working with glass for 5 years now. From stained glass, lampworking, and fusing. Only dabbling in glass blowing.

My glass fusing:
Each piece has been handcrafted by myself, in my home studio in Southern California. I handle every piece from the sheets of glass through a multitude of stages including multiple firings, grinding and shaping, fire polishing and strengthening, to create a beautiful American Woman-made piece of work. Every piece is a true labor of love and due to the handcrafted nature every piece is unique, no two pieces are exactly alike and nothing is mass produced!
